Marlins Rally Late to Nip Mariners
|
Getting a good performance from right fielder Alex Dickerson, the Miami Marlins defeated the Seattle Mariners, 8-7. Dickerson went 2-3 with a double and a walk. He scored 3 times for the Marlins. Ben Blomdahl picked up the win in relief, improving his record to 3-4. Larry Miller was tagged with the loss. David Robertson earned the save for Miami, his 13th of the year.
Had Buddy Lewis not delivered a key base hit in the top of the eighth, the outcome might have been different. Instead, with two down and runners on 1st and 2nd, Lewis hit a run-scoring single. That made the score 8-7, in favor of the Marlins.
Marlins manager Bobby K wasn't all too pleased, despite the win, telling reporters that the performance highlighted some clear areas for improvement moving forward. He refused to be more specific, however. "I'm not gonna publicize our weaknesses," he said. "That stuff stays in the clubhouse."
With the win, the Marlins improved to 29-41.
